Goshen Board reorganizes leadership and approves routine appointments, auditors and contracts
Summary
At its annual reorganizational meeting, the district board installed a president and vice president, swore in newly elected members and approved a slate of routine appointments and contracts including the district law firm, external and internal auditors, and other designations.
GOSHEN, N.Y. — At its July 14 reorganizational meeting, the Goshen Central School District Board of Education re-elected and swore in board members, appointed board leadership for the 2025–26 school year and approved a series of routine appointments and designations, the board said.
Tom Loftus was nominated and approved as Board President and took the oath of office administered during the reorganizational session. The board also approved a vice president by voice vote. Interim Superintendent Tom Panchovy thanked members for volunteering and noted the demands of board service.
